Friends of Art (FOA) was established in 1921 as an informal art study group drawing inspiration from the art collection of the Muskegon Museum of Art (MMA). Over the past 100+ years the FOA members have proven to be strong supporting partners of the MMA …Visit the Muskegon Art Museum to enjoy a variety of artworks from local and international artists. EXHIBITIONSMuskegon Museum of Art (296 Webster) The Muskegon Museum of Art is a Classical Revival structure designed by S. S. Berman of Chicago. The building and the bulk of the collection was funded by a bequest from Charles Hackley after his death in 1905. The museum opened in 1912.The Muskegon Museum of Art will display its newest exhibition, “Golden Legacy: 80 Years of Original Art from Golden Books”February 16 through April 30. A visitor favorite, the exhibition engages, challenges, and ...The Muskegon Museum of Art Foundation Board of Trustees was established in 1983, at the conclusion of a successful drive to raise $1,000,000, led by another community philanthropist, Robert Tuttle, which established the first MMA Endowment Fund at the Community Foundation for Muskegon County.
